SH_CSS_MAX_NUM_QUEUES
#define SH_CSS_MAX_DYNAMIC_BUFFERS_PER_THREAD SH_CSS_MAX_NUM_QUEUES
if ((*val == SH_CSS_INVALID_QUEUE_ID) || (*val >= SH_CSS_MAX_NUM_QUEUES)) {
for (i = SH_CSS_QUEUE_C_ID; i < SH_CSS_MAX_NUM_QUEUES; i++) {
assert(i != SH_CSS_MAX_NUM_QUEUES);
for (j = 0; j < SH_CSS_MAX_NUM_QUEUES; j++) {
for (i = 0; i < SH_CSS_MAX_NUM_QUEUES; i++) {
[SH_CSS_MAX_SP_THREADS][SH_CSS_MAX_NUM_QUEUES];
[SH_CSS_MAX_NUM_QUEUES];
(queue_id >= SH_CSS_MAX_NUM_QUEUES)
for (j = 0; j < SH_CSS_MAX_NUM_QUEUES; j++) {
for (i = 0; i < SH_CSS_MAX_NUM_QUEUES; i++) {
static bool queue_availability[SH_CSS_MAX_SP_THREADS][SH_CSS_MAX_NUM_QUEUES];
for (j = 0; j < SH_CSS_MAX_NUM_QUEUES; j++)
(SH_CSS_MAX_NUM_QUEUES * (IA_CSS_NUM_ELEMS_SP2HOST_BUFFER_QUEUE + 2))
if ((queue_id <= SH_CSS_INVALID_QUEUE_ID) || (queue_id >= SH_CSS_MAX_NUM_QUEUES)) {
if ((queue_id <= SH_CSS_INVALID_QUEUE_ID) || (queue_id >= SH_CSS_MAX_NUM_QUEUES)) {
[SH_CSS_MAX_SP_THREADS][SH_CSS_MAX_NUM_QUEUES];
[SH_CSS_MAX_SP_THREADS][SH_CSS_MAX_NUM_QUEUES]
[SH_CSS_MAX_NUM_QUEUES];
[SH_CSS_MAX_NUM_QUEUES][IA_CSS_NUM_ELEMS_SP2HOST_BUFFER_QUEUE];
((SH_CSS_MAX_SP_THREADS * SH_CSS_MAX_NUM_QUEUES * IA_CSS_NUM_ELEMS_HOST2SP_BUFFER_QUEUE) + \
(SH_CSS_MAX_NUM_QUEUES * IA_CSS_NUM_ELEMS_SP2HOST_BUFFER_QUEUE) + \
((SH_CSS_MAX_SP_THREADS * SH_CSS_MAX_NUM_QUEUES * \
(SH_CSS_MAX_NUM_QUEUES * SIZE_OF_IA_CSS_CIRCBUF_DESC_S_STRUCT) + \
assert(queue_id < SH_CSS_MAX_NUM_QUEUES);
if (queue_id < SH_CSS_MAX_NUM_QUEUES)